Jabo Ibehre signs new Colchester United deal

Colchester United forward Jabo Ibehre signs a new two-year contract with the League One outfit.

Colchester United forward Jabo Ibehre has admitted his delight after signing a new two-year contract with the League One outfit.

The 30-year-old, who initially joined on loan from MK Dons last summer, moved to the U's on a permanent contract in January.

"I'm absolutely delighted to be signed up for another two years and, after last season, I'm looking forward to some good times here," he told the club's official website.

"I'm also looking forward to meeting up with the lads. Not the hard running I'm sure we'll be doing over there, no-one likes that, but getting back with the lads will be good. I can't wait to crack on with the new season."

Ibehre scored eight goals for the club last season.
